Both politicians spoke at a welcome home party of the APC Reformation Forum.

The party which was for Ijesa Federal Constituency for Ijesa sons, who served at the national, state assembly, as well as in the cabinet of former, Governor Gboyega Oyetola, on Sunday in Ilesa.

While declaring that “No member of the party involved in anti-party during the last governorship and general elections in the state will be spared”, the chairman however appealed to others who remained loyal to keep hopes alive.

He expressed the hope that the party would bounce back in 2026 when a new election impends.

Reiterating the chairman’s position, Mr Omowaye carpeted those who engaged in anti-party activities, saying that sanctioning them would send the right message to other.

Both men made it clear that without disciplined support that the party would not be able to achieve set targets.

Continuing, the chairman also commented on a statement credited to the elders’ caucus of the party to the effect that the immediate past Minister of Interior, Rauf Aregbesola, should seek genuine forgiveness with the party.

He said the APC as a body would react to the matter in the nearest future, to find way back into the party, was not the position of APC in the state.
